Grevenmacher is a city located in eastern Luxembourg, positioned at coordinates 49.67751, 6.44022. It lies along the Moselle River, which forms part of the border between Luxembourg and Germany. Grevenmacher is known for its picturesque landscapes and vineyards, particularly its production of wine, including the famous Luxembourgish white wines.
The city operates within the timezone Europe/Luxembourg, which is Central European Time (CET) during standard time and Central European Summer Time (CEST) during daylight saving time. Grevenmacher also serves as a regional hub for agriculture and wine production, attracting visitors interested in enotourism and the scenic beauty of the Moselle Valley.
Timezone in Grevenmacher
Grevenmacher operates on Central European Time, which is UTC+1 during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, typically from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the timezone shifts to Central European Summer Time, which is UTC+2. This means that during the summer months, Grevenmacher is one hour ahead compared to its standard time.
When considering the time difference to the United States, Grevenmacher is generally six to nine hours ahead depending on the specific time zone in the U.S. For example, when it is noon in Grevenmacher, it is 6 AM in New York (Eastern Time) and 3 AM in Los Angeles (Pacific Time). Attractions and Activities in Grevenmacher
Grevenmacher is a small town in eastern Luxembourg, located along the Moselle River, known for its picturesque vineyards and wine production. The region is particularly famous for its white wine, specifically the local Riesling, making it a significant area for viticulture. Visitors can enjoy the scenic landscape characterized by rolling hills and river views, perfect for leisurely walks or bike rides along the Moselle cycle path.
Culturally, Grevenmacher hosts various events throughout the year, including wine festivals that celebrate the local viticultural heritage. The town also features the impressive Grevenmacher Castle ruins, which offer insight into the area’s historical significance. Additionally, the nearby Luxembourg Moselle region is dotted with charming villages and wine cellars, inviting exploration and tasting experiences.
